首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
有以下程序 void swap(char *x,char *y) { char t; t=*x; *x=*y; *y=t; } main( ) { char *s1="abc",*s2="123"; swap(s1,s2); printf("%s,%s\n
有以下程序 void swap(char *x,char *y) { char t; t=*x; *x=*y; *y=t; } main( ) { char *s1="abc",*s2="123"; swap(s1,s2); printf("%s,%s\n
admin
2018-10-16
29
问题
有以下程序
void swap(char *x,char *y)
{ char t;
t=*x; *x=*y; *y=t;
}
main( )
{ char *s1="abc",*s2="123";
swap(s1,s2); printf("%s,%s\n",s1,s2);
}
程序执行后的输出结果是
选项
A、abc,123
B、123,abc
C、321,cba
D、1bc,a23
答案
D
解析
函数void swap(char *x,char *y)的功能是交换两个字符*x和*y中的内容。在主函数中字符指针s1指向字符串’abc’,s2指向字符串’123’。所以函数swap(s1,s2)的执行结果就是字符’a’和’1’相互交换。
转载请注明原文地址:https://kaotiyun.com/show/3uxp777K
本试题收录于:
二级C语言题库NCRE全国计算机二级分类
0
二级C语言
NCRE全国计算机二级
相关试题推荐
下面程序的功能是:将字符数组a中下标值为偶数的元素从小到大排列,其他元素不变。请填空。#include#includemain(){chara[]="clanguage",t;inti,j,k;k=strlen(a);f
有以下程序#includemain(){intc;while((c=getchar())!=′\n){switch(c-′2′){case0:case1:putchar(c+4);case2:putcha
下列关于线性链表的描述中,正确的是()。Ⅰ、只含有一个指针域来存放下一个元素地址Ⅱ、指针域中的指针用于指向该结点的前一个或后一个结点(即前件或后件)Ⅲ、结点由两部分组成:数据域和指针域。
待排序的关键码序列为(33,18,9,25,67,82,53,95,12,70),要按关键码值递增的顺序排序,采取以第一个关键码为基准元素的快速排序法,第一趟排序后关键码33被放到第()个位置。
下列程序是用来判断数组中特定元素的位置所在的。#include#includeintfun(int*s,intt,int*k){inti;*k=0;for(i=0;i
下列叙述中,不属于软件需求规格说明书的作用的是______。
假设线性表的长度为n,则在最坏情况下,冒泡排序需要的比较次数为
程序测试分为静态分析和动态测试。其中[]是指不执行程序,而只是对程序文本进行检查,通过阅读和讨论,分析和发现程序中的错误。
设有关键码序列(Q,G,M,Z,A,N,B,P,X,H,Y,S,T,L,K,E),采用堆排序法进行排序,经过初始建堆后关键码值B在序列中的序号是()。
在长度为n的有序线性表中进行二分查找,需要的比较次数为()。
随机试题
下列项目中,属于潜在普通股的有()。
会汁报表的信息是财务分析关注的重点,表外信息对会计报表起到补充和解释说明的作用。
改变二重积分次序=_____。
肾上腺嗜铬细胞瘤不需与下述哪些病变鉴别
男,49岁,既往体健,因头晕半天、黑便3次急诊入院。血压80/50mmHg,心率124次/分,面色苍白,冷汗。急救措施首选
质量不计的水平细杆AB长为L,在铅垂平面内绕A轴转动,其另一端固连质量为m的质点B,在图示水平位置静止释放。则此瞬时质点B的惯性力为()。
燃气管道材料应根据系统压力和敷设条件选用。一般情况下,高压系统可以采用( )。
【2014.浙江温州】素质教育培养学生的_________和综合实践能力。
一个汉字的机内码与国标码之间的差别是()。
A、Atthreeo’clockintheafternoon.B、Atfive-thirtyintheafternoon.C、Atseveno’clockintheevening.D、Ateighto’clockin
最新回复
(
0
)